





The ANV P100 is a compact fixed blade knife designed for everyday carry, neck carry, or as part of a belt or pack setup. It features a 75 mm Spear Point blade, a lightweight skeletonized handle wrapped in paracord, and a molded Kydex sheath with MOLLE-compatible mounting clips. Depending on the selected version, the blade is made from either Sandvik 14C28N or Sleipner tool steel.
With no moving parts or locking mechanism, the P100 offers the simplicity, strength, and reliability expected from a fixed blade. The 75 mm Spear Point blade measures 3.5 mm in thickness and is hardened to approximately 58 HRC, making it well suited for everyday cutting tasks, outdoor use, and general utility work. The knife has an overall length of 185 mm.
The Stonewash version features a blade made from Sandvik 14C28N stainless steel, while the black Cerakote version uses Sleipner tool steel. Both blade steels are selected for their balance of edge retention, toughness, and ease of maintenance, making the P100 suitable for daily use.
The lightweight skeletonized handle is wrapped in paracord to improve grip while keeping overall weight to a minimum. The ergonomic profile provides a secure purchase during cutting tasks, and the paracord wrap can be replaced or customized to suit individual preferences or match other equipment.
The knife is supplied with a molded black Kydex sheath and MOLLE-compatible mounting clips for attachment to belts, packs, or load-bearing equipment. A safety ball chain is also included for neck carry. The sheath provides secure retention while allowing fast, consistent deployment when needed.
